OK. This is either a 97 or a 98 probably a 97, because these guitars are not very wel known so it probably sat there for a while. The neck is Rosewood. There are no fret markers on the fretboard, which gives it a very classy look. There are markers on the neck. The body is walnut. Satin finish. She came with a great hardshell case. The body is a Grand Concert style, which makes it very comfotable to play. The only thing i would change was to have a second strap button.

This is the best sounding acoustic i have ever played. I love it. It sounds very well balanced. Very full, and bright.

The action is outstanding. Its almost as easy to play as an electric. The finish is great satin. it comes with a pickguard you can put on if you want, i left it off for looks.

The finish does look like its smoothing out, but only where a pick guard would be. but i dont mind it. Very reliable and sturdy.
